Landlord help!?
Can my landlord get an emergancy court order to evict me and my partner before our tenancy ends?
Additional Details
in the uk!
                     
 




OC1999
They can, but there would have to be a very good reason. Such as illegal or dangerous activity that could cause immediate harm to other tenants or the property. If it is just a fact of non-payment of rent they would probably go through the regular process.


Carli W
It depends on the terms of your lease, and if you are violating them. Evictions are long and expensive and generally speaking landlords won't go to the trouble unless they have to. As for emergency hearings unless your running a meth lab or doing somthing that endageres the entire community the court won't do an emergency hearing, in fact unless your contesting an eviction there are rarley court apperances at all.
